What is the color code for Cerulean?

Hex color code for Cerulean color is #0baded. RGB color code for cerulean color is rgb(11, 173, 237).

What is the RGB value of #0baded?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#0baded is rgb(11, 173, 237).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'11' indicates the intensity of the red component, '173' represents the green component's intensity, and '237'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#0baded.
